## **SRN2010 Series - Semi-shielded Power Inductors** 

## ~~**Electrical Specif cations @ 25 °C**~~ 

|**Bourns Part No.**|**Inductance**<br>**@ 1 MHz / 0.1 V**|**Inductance**<br>**@ 1 MHz / 0.1 V**|**Q**<br>**(Ref.)**|**Test**<br>**Freq.**<br>**(MHz)**|**SRF**<br>**(MHz)**<br>**Min.**|**DCR**<br>**(**Ω**)**<br>**Max.**|**Irms**<br>**(A)**|**Isat**<br>**(A)**|
|---|---|---|---|---|---|---|---|---|
||**L(**μ**H)**|**Tol. %**|||||||
|SRN2010-R24M|0.24|20|8|1|370|0.028|4.4|5.1|
|SRN2010-R47M|0.47|20|9|1|230|0.042|3.3|3.8|
|SRN2010-R68M|0.68|20|10|1|200|0.055|2.8|3.2|
|SRN2010-1R0M|1.00|20|11|1|150|0.072|2.4|2.9|
|SRN2010-2R2M|2.20|20|14|1|100|0.170|1.7|2.0|



## ~~**General Specif cations**~~ 

Operating Temperature ................................. -55 °C to +125 °C (Temperature rise included) Storage Temperature .... -40 °C to +85 °C Resistance to Solder Heat ...............................+260 °C for 40 sec. Temperature Rise .....40 °C at rated Irms Rated Current ............ Inductance drops 30 % at Isat

- *RoHS Directive 2002/95/EC Jan. 27, 2003 including annex and RoHS Recast 2011/65/EU June 8, 2011. 

**Bourns follows the prevailing defi nition of “halogen free” in the industry.  Bourns considers a product to be “halogen free” if (a) the Bromine (Br) content is 900 ppm or less; (b) the Chlorine (Cl) content is 900 ppm or less; and (c) the total Bromine (Br) and Chlorine (Cl) content is 1500 ppm or less.
